WhatsApp has been a staple in the world of messaging for over a decade, connecting billions of people around the globe. In its latest move, WhatsApp is set to revolutionize the way we consume content and interact with businesses. 

Following the initial launch of the channel creation and the following feature in nine countries, Mark Zuckerberg has just made a significant announcement: WhatsApp is now introducing this feature globally. It's available to users who have updated to the latest versions of WhatsApp on iOS, Android, and Desktop platforms. Let's dive into the details of this exciting new development. 


The Global Rollout:

WhatsApp Channels were initially tested in nine countries, including Chile, Colombia, Egypt, Kenya, Malaysia, Morocco, Peru, Singapore, and Ukraine. The feedback received during this phase was invaluable, helping WhatsApp iron out issues and enhance the user experience. And now, the moment we've all been waiting for – WhatsApp Channels is going global! 

In a recent announcement at the Conversations conference held in Mumbai, WhatsApp introduced a set of transformative features aimed at enhancing the user-business interaction experience.

WhatsApp Flows

Businesses will have the capability to craft adaptable forms that cater to various requirements directly within a WhatsApp conversation. This feature empowers businesses globally to create immersive in-chat experiences, allowing you to perform actions such as scheduling appointments or completing flight check-ins, all within the WhatsApp platform, without the need to exit the app.

Simplified Payments in India

For Indian users, WhatsApp is taking convenience to the next level. You'll soon have the ability to make payments to businesses effortlessly with Razorpay and PayU! Whether you prefer UPI apps, debit cards, credit cards, or other payment methods, WhatsApp will support your choice, making transactions smoother than ever.

Meta Verified: Ensuring Trust in Business Chats

To instill confidence in user-business interactions, WhatsApp is rolling out 'Meta Verified.' This initiative begins with Instagram and Facebook and will expand to WhatsApp in due time. Meta Verified offers business authentication through a verified badge, proactive impersonation protection, access to account support, and tools to enhance your business's discoverability. Testing for Meta Verified will commence with small businesses using the WhatsApp Business app, with plans to extend this feature to businesses on the WhatsApp Business Platform. These updates signify WhatsApp's commitment to improving interactions between users and businesses on their platform.

WhatsApp Enhancements: A Better Experience with Channels for All Users

1. Enhanced Directory:

Finding the right channels to follow is made easy with an enhanced directory. Channels are automatically filtered based on your country, and you can discover new, popular, and active channels based on the number of followers.

2. Reactions:

Express yourself with emojis! WhatsApp Channels introduces the ability to react to channel updates. Share your thoughts without revealing your identity to other followers.

3. Message Forwarding:

When you forward an update to chats or groups, it includes a convenient link back to the channel. This makes it effortless for others to join in on the conversation.

4. Update Editing:

Admins will soon have the power to make changes to their updates for up to 30 days. This feature ensures that the information you receive is always up-to-date and accurate.

5. The Privacy Advantage:

WhatsApp Channels is designed with privacy in mind. Your choice of channels remains confidential, and both admins and followers' personal information is safeguarded.

What’s next? 

The capability to follow channels is now gradually becoming available to users who have installed the most recent updates of WhatsApp for iOS from the App Store and WhatsApp for Android from the Google Play Store. Furthermore, this feature will be progressively released to a broader audience in the weeks ahead.
